Town nixes summer sand beach project, hopes for cheaper price

Town Manager Dave Bullock announced at the end of the Longboat Key Town Commission's Monday night meeting he will reject the only bid for the summer beach project the town received. That bid was 40% more than town staff expected and had a price tag of $13,290,525.50.

Four-bedroom home on Bird Key sells for $4 million

A home on Bird Key tops all transactions in this week's real estate. John Brown and M. Leslie Dover, trustees, of Reno, Nev., sold the home at 619 Mourning Dove Drive to William Brody, trustee, of Sarasota, for $4 million.
